You will often see the larger size cheaper than the smaller, this is because the larger size is less "useful".

The larger size is OK for British Airways, the smaller size is OK for Lufthansa, so if you're going to travelling on different airlines, I would definitely go for the smaller size, but bear in mind that even that is too big for some airlines (too wide for AA, for example).

As Till says, Lufthansa is a stickler for their weight limit (9kg?) but BA have a limit which I think is 23kg (but you must be able to lift it unaided).

Till also mentions the gain in packing volume between the 2- and 4- wheel cases; Rimowa's figures for are that the smaller size in the 2-wheel version gives you 35 litres of space, the 4-wheel version comes in at 30 litres, if that 5 litre difference is useful to you.
